In this episode (pgm 9) of Performance Upstate, we'll hear from Pegasus, First Inversion, Roberts Wesleyan College Wind Ensemble; we'll visit the Geneva and Skaneateles Music Festivals and hear a Prelude and Fugue by J. S. Bach, as performed at the 2019 Rochester Early Music Festival.

Here's what organist Peter DuBois, in reflecting on performing on the organ of St. Anne Church during the November 2019 REMF:
"The music of Johann Sebastian Bach is at the core of who I am as an organist.? Time and time again during this pandemic, when stressed about any number of things, coming back to the music of Bach has provided a place of refuge, and mental clarity.? I always feel better, and more centered, after studying and playing some Bach - whether learning a piece new to my repertoire, or re-working a piece that's been an old friend for decades.? The inevitable logic of its musical construction, and the endless inventiveness of Bach's musical brain provides the perfect respite from a troubling world, and difficult time in which we're living.?"
